The LWL Industrial Museum Zeche Nachtigall is a technical museum situated in Witten Bommern. It is an extension of the LWL Industrial Museum and is located on the old factory site of the Zeche Nachtigall at Nachtigallstraße 35-37. The museum is a significant point on the Route of Industrial Culture and serves as an information center for the Geopark Ruhrgebiet.

Opening and Use of the LWL Industrial Museum Zeche Nachtigall

The LWL Industrial Museum Zeche Nachtigall was opened to the public in May 2003. Since its inauguration, the former mine has been utilized as a visitor mine. This allows tourists to explore the mine and gain a firsthand experience of the mining operations that took place in the past.

Exhibitions at the LWL Industrial Museum Zeche Nachtigall

The LWL Industrial Museum Zeche Nachtigall hosts a variety of exhibitions that provide insights into the development of hard coal mining in the Ruhr Valley and the history of coal shipping on the Ruhr. These exhibitions offer a comprehensive understanding of the region's industrial past and the significant role that coal mining and shipping played in its development.
